Output ef52babad3829c1c0dd510dc2c5445d785d5f27e7459a5854bed8d95b9fc88aa:0

value
126010646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d340fb0f16e676b3502cb93215202efb291a6caa OP_EQUAL
address
MTAAeqwEdHJRNnYjzpiB4o5LRrXoYCiJ88
transaction
ef52babad3829c1c0dd510dc2c5445d785d5f27e7459a5854bed8d95b9fc88aa
spent
true